    Instagram now lets you edit your own comments

    If you make a mistake in an Instagram comment, you can now finally fix it without having to delete the comment and make it again. On Thursday, Instagram announced that users can now edit their comments within 15 minutes of posting them, which should hopefully give you ample time to clean up any errors.

    You can make as many edits as you like while that 15-minute period is in effect, Meta spokesperson Nicole Rechtszaid tells The Verge. If you want to edit one of your comments, just tap the “Edit” text that shows up after you add a comment to a post. (I’m seeing the feature after making a couple test comments on the iOS app.) Any edited comments will have an “Edited” message in gray next to them.

    The feature has been in testing with some users since March.
